parlel/organizations
A zero-dependency, in-process fake of AWS Organizations.
Speaks AWS JSON 1.1 (X-Amz-Target: AWSOrganizationsV20161128.<Op>).
| Property | Value |
|---|---|
| Service name | organizations |
| Port | 4733 |
| Protocol | AWS JSON 1.1 (POST /) |
| Target | AWSOrganizationsV20161128.<Operation> |
| Healthcheck | GET /_parlel/health |
| Account ID | 000000000000 |
Default connection
AWS_ENDPOINT_URL=http://127.0.0.1:4733
AWS_REGION=us-east-1
AWS_ACCESS_KEY_ID=parlel
AWS_SECRET_ACCESS_KEY=parlel
Supported operations
| Category | Operations |
|---|---|
| Organization | CreateOrganization, DescribeOrganization, DeleteOrganization, ListRoots |
| Accounts | ListAccounts, CreateAccount, DescribeCreateAccountStatus, DescribeAccount |
| OUs | CreateOrganizationalUnit, DescribeOrganizationalUnit, ListOrganizationalUnitsForParent, DeleteOrganizationalUnit |
| Policies | CreatePolicy, DescribePolicy, ListPolicies, DeletePolicy, AttachPolicy, DetachPolicy, ListPoliciesForTarget |
CreateOrganization seeds the management account (000000000000) and a root.
CreateAccount returns a SUCCEEDED CreateAccountStatus immediately.
SDK example
import {
OrganizationsClient,
CreateOrganizationCommand,
CreateAccountCommand,
ListAccountsCommand,
} from "@aws-sdk/client-organizations";
const org = new OrganizationsClient({
region: "us-east-1",
endpoint: "http://127.0.0.1:4733",
credentials: { accessKeyId: "parlel", secretAccessKey: "parlel" },
});
await org.send(new CreateOrganizationCommand({ FeatureSet: "ALL" }));
await org.send(new CreateAccountCommand({ AccountName: "dev", Email: "dev@example.com" }));
const { Accounts } = await org.send(new ListAccountsCommand({}));
console.log(Accounts.length); // 2

Surface coverage
This emulator faithfully replicates the API surface most application code and agents exercise. Anything below the supported lines is either an intentional design choice for a fast, zero-cost local emulator (✓ By design) or a candidate for a future release (⟳ Roadmap) — never a silent inaccuracy.
Legend: ✅ fully supported · ◐ accepted (stored, not strictly enforced) · ✓ by design · ⟳ on the roadmap.
| Area | Limitation |
|---|---|
| Account creation | Synchronous and always succeeds; no async provisioning. |
| SCP enforcement | Policies are stored/attached but never evaluated. |
| Handshakes | Invitations and account move/remove flows are not implemented. |
| State | In memory, cleared on reset. |
Configuration — test.env
Copy these into your test.env (used by the bridge sidecar flow). Tokens are Parlel's seeded test credentials — any non-empty value is accepted by the emulator, so you rarely need to change them. Swap in real credentials only when pointing at the live service in prod.env.
AWS_ACCESS_KEY_ID=parlel
AWS_SECRET_ACCESS_KEY=parlel
AWS_REGION=us-east-1
AWS_ENDPOINT_URL=http://parlel-bridge:4733
